December Goodbye: A Daina*
One year’s now down to one chilled month
with crisp wind as cold as my heart
brought by your December goodbye.
A clean slate named change, I will try.

The Daina is:
- a single quatrain.
- metered, dactylic or trochaic tetrameter. All lines usually end on unstressed syllables.
- unrhymed though alliteration and rhyme can naturally appear.
